Circuit Breaker Parameter

09/26/2010 1:54 AM

pls tell me , what is the defination of Io, Ir, Im, Icu, Ics of circuit breaker & what is the relation between between Icu & Ics.

Io - Pick-up Setting of the Earth Fault Relay or Release

Ir - Pick-up setting of the Overload Relay or Release

Im = Making Current (I think it should be 'Icm' - Short Circuit Making Current)

Icu = Rated Ultimate Short Circuit Breaking Current (means that the Breaker can break the designated Rated Ultimate Short Circuit Breaking Current for 2 times (i.e.) in an O-CO duty; after this the breaker cannot be continued in Service and must be replaced immediately)

Ics = Rated Service Short Circuit Breaking Current (means that the breaker can break the designated rated service short circuit breaking current for 3 times (i.e.) in an O-CO-CO duty; after this, the breaker can still be used as a switch-cum-isolator, till replacement is arranged; but, it cannot break anymore short circuit current; one must have some short of short circuit back up device like HRC Fuses, then.

Ics can either be 25% of Icu or 50% or 75% or 100% of Icu.
